SYNOPSIS:
A dry and stable air mass entering the northeastern Caribbean will limit precipitation. Patches of clouds transported by the northeasterly wind flow may produce brief isolated showers across the local area.
Marine conditions with dangerous surf will continue through tomorrow, due to long period swells. As a result, small craft and high surf advisories are in effect. Small craft operators and sea bathers should exercise caution.
